This photograph shows the whole complex at Charles Mill, built along Camp Spring Run.

In 1875 Joel Charles ran a general store at Charles Mill, Boyd's Business Directory, 1875

In 1890 there were two warehouses listed on canal property at Four Locks. A store, warehouse and hay shed were operated by Snyder and Fennser, and a warehouse near Charles’ Mill on the canal berm was rented to the operator of the mill (Unrau).

The Potomac is on the right of this photograph, with the canal and a canal boat moored by the mill. The houses face Camp Spring Run.
